How to Make a Mountain Out of Playdough
Playdough is a timeless toy that has been captivating children for generations. It’s a versatile material that can be used to create a variety of shapes and objects. One of the most challenging and rewarding projects you can undertake with playdough is to make a mountain. In this article, we will guide you through the process of how to make a mountain out of playdough, step by step.
Step 1: Gather Your Materials
Before you start, gather all the necessary materials. You will need a large piece of playdough, a rolling pin, a knife or scissors, and any additional colors or textures you want to add to your mountain. If you want to make a more realistic mountain, consider using brown, green, or gray playdough.
Step 2: Roll Out the Base
Begin by rolling out a large piece of playdough into a flat, rectangular shape. This will serve as the base of your mountain. The size of the base will depend on the size of the mountain you want to create.
Step 3: Create the Slopes
Using your fingers, pinch the edges of the base to create the slopes of the mountain. You can make the slopes as steep or gentle as you like. If you want to add a more realistic texture, you can use the back of a fork to create grooves in the playdough.
Step 4: Add the Peak
Once you have the slopes, roll out a smaller piece of playdough and shape it into a point. This will be the peak of your mountain. Attach the peak to the top of the slopes using a little water to act as glue.
Step 5: Add Details
To make your mountain look more realistic, you can add details such as trees, rocks, and rivers. Roll out small pieces of playdough in different colors and shapes to create these elements. Attach them to the mountain using water as needed.
Step 6: Let It Dry
If you want to preserve your mountain, let it dry completely. You can leave it out in the open air or use a hairdryer to speed up the process. Once it’s dry, your mountain will be ready to display or use in various play scenarios.
